Transition: The Art of Layering
The process of decoupage is akin to a delicate dance between paper, glue, and imagination. It involves carefully cutting out images, patterns, or text from various sources, such as magazines, wrapping paper, or even old books, and meticulously adhering them to the surface of the flower pot. Layer by layer, you create a collage that tells a story or evokes a desired mood.

Frequently Asked Questions:
What are the best materials for decoupage flower pots?
Decoupage flower pots can be made using a variety of materials, including paper, fabric, lace, and beads. The key is to choose materials that are durable and weather-resistant, ensuring that your flower pots can withstand the elements.
What kind of glue should I use for decoupage flower pots?
For decoupage flower pots, it is best to use a glue that is specifically designed for decoupage or a water-based acrylic sealant. These glues provide a strong bond between the paper and the pot's surface and can withstand outdoor conditions.
How do I seal decoupage flower pots to protect them from the elements?
To protect your decoupage flower pots from moisture and UV damage, you can apply a coat of water-based polyurethane or acrylic sealant. This will help to keep the colors vibrant and prevent the paper from peeling or fading.
Can I use decoupage flower pots indoors?
Yes, decoupage flower pots can be used both indoors and outdoors. However, if you plan on using them outdoors, make sure to choose materials that are weather-resistant and apply a sealant to protect them from the elements.
How can I care for my decoupage flower pots?
To care for your decoupage flower pots, simply wipe them down with a damp cloth to remove any dirt or dust. Av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ive materials, as these can damage the paper or sealant.
